1. About Foreclosure Law in Weinan, China
Foreclosure in Weinan, Shaanxi Province, is the legal process lenders use to recover debt secured by real estate when a borrower defaults. The process is driven by national laws and then implemented locally by Weinan courts and enforcement authorities. The core framework involves the Civil Code, Civil Procedure Law, and dedicated court enforcement procedures for real estate sales.
In practice, a lender in Weinan may apply to the Weinan Intermediate People’s Court for enforcement, which can lead to property preservation, auction or sale of the mortgaged estate, and distribution of proceeds. Local rules guide how the sale is advertised, how liens are handled, and how title transfers occur after the sale. Understanding these steps helps both lenders and borrowers navigate the process more effectively.
Key point for residents: Foreclosure actions are court-driven and often require timely documentation, careful negotiation, and awareness of local enforcement timelines managed by the Weinan judiciary and related government offices.

2. Why You May Need a Lawyer
In Weinan, Foreclosure cases can involve complex evidence, multiple parties, and local enforcement practices. A lawyer helps you protect rights, comply with procedures, and avoid errors that could delay or derail outcomes.
- Scenario 1: You are a lender in Weinan facing a borrower who misses payments on a mortgage secured by a Weinan home. An attorney helps prepare the enforcement petition, respond to borrower defenses, and manage the sale process to maximize recovery.
- Scenario 2: You are a homeowner in Weinan disputing a foreclosure. A lawyer can assess whether the mortgage is valid, whether proper notice was given, and whether the sale complies with court rules to seek relief or delay the process.
- Scenario 3: A borrower files preservation or objection requests during enforcement. A legal counsel can present evidence, coordinate with the court, and protect your legal rights during the auction phase.
- Scenario 4: There are multiple secured debts on the same property. A lawyer helps prioritize creditor claims, address seniority issues, and minimize the risk of bid invalidation or “double collection.”
- Scenario 5: You want to confirm the validity and transfer of ownership after a foreclosure sale. A lawyer can verify the registration and ensure a clean title transfer in Weinan’s real estate registry.
- Scenario 6: You are a business borrower with a property in Weinan tied to commercial loans. A solicitor can negotiate debt restructuring, payment plans, or alternatives to immediate sale to minimize business disruption.
3. Local Laws Overview
The Foreclosure process in Weinan is primarily governed by national laws applied locally. The following laws and regulations provide the core framework, with Weinan courts and enforcement bureaus applying them to real estate foreclosures in the city.
- The Civil Code of the PRC (民法典) - establishes mortgage rights, foreclosure triggers, and the basic mechanics of enforcing secured interests. Implemented on 1 January 2021, it is the current comprehensive civil law framework governing property and mortgage matters nationwide, including Weinan.
- The Civil Procedure Law of the PRC (民事诉讼法) - governs how judgments are enforced, procedures for compelled enforcement, and the real estate sale process ordered by courts. The law has undergone several amendments, with the current regime guiding enforcement throughout Shaanxi and Weinan.
- Supreme People’s Court guidance and regulations on enforcement and judicial auctions - addresses how courts conduct enforcement actions, including real estate auctions, preservation measures, and handling objections during execution. These provisions directly affect how Foreclosure sales occur in Weinan.
Recent trends: Since 2021, courts nationwide, including in Shaanxi, have placed greater emphasis on timely enforcement and transparent judicial auctions. This emphasizes accurate title transfer after sale and clearer procedures for bidders and creditors in Weinan.

4. Frequently Asked Questions
What is foreclosure under PRC law and how does it apply in Weinan?
Foreclosure is a court-ordered sale of a mortgaged property to satisfy a debt. In Weinan, the process follows national laws and is carried out by local courts and enforcement authorities, culminating in a sale that distributes proceeds to creditors.
How do I start a foreclosure case as a lender in Weinan?
File a verification of debt and a petition for enforcement with the Weinan Intermediate People’s Court. After the court issues an enforcement order, the property may be preserved and later bid on at a judicial auction.
When can a borrower challenge a foreclosure in Weinan?
A borrower may file objections or appeal during the enforcement process or propose alternative arrangements. The court will assess legitimacy, notice, and compliance with procedures before continuing enforcement.
Where are foreclosure auctions conducted in Weinan?
Judicial auctions are typically conducted through court-run platforms and may be advertised locally. Bidders must meet registration requirements and comply with local bidding rules.
Why is notice and documentation critical in Weinan foreclosures?
Proper notice and complete documentation prevent defaulting borrowers from successfully challenging enforcement. Delays or gaps may provide opportunities to delay or modify the sale.
Can a borrower negotiate a settlement to avoid foreclosure in Weinan?
Yes. Mortgagors can negotiate with lenders to restructure debt, extend timelines, or create a repayment plan, potentially suspending or delaying enforcement while negotiations proceed.
Do I need a local Weinan attorney for foreclosure matters?
Engaging a local lawyer is highly advisable. A local attorney understands Weinan court procedures, local enforcement practices, and can coordinate with relevant government bureaus efficiently.
How much does it cost to hire a foreclosure lawyer in Weinan?
Costs depend on the attorney’s fee structure, case complexity, and time involved. Typical arrangements include hourly rates or flat fees for specific enforcement tasks, plus possible court-related costs.
What documents should I prepare for a Weinan foreclosure case?
Key documents include the loan or mortgage contract, mortgage registration certificate, property title, notices or communications with the lender, and any court judgments or enforcement orders.
What is the difference between foreclosure and normal real estate sale in Weinan?
Foreclosure is court-ordered to satisfy a debt that the mortgage secures, while a regular real estate sale is a voluntary transaction between private parties with a private sale process.
Is there a time limit to file an appeal against a foreclosure decision in Weinan?
Appeals follow the statutory periods set by the Civil Procedure Law, typically within a limited window after service of the judgment. Consult a lawyer promptly to preserve rights.
Do I need to register the foreclosure sale with the local Real Estate Registry in Weinan?
Yes. After a judicial sale, the transfer of ownership must be registered with the local real estate registry to ensure the buyer’s title is legally recognized in Weinan.
Can bankruptcy be used as a strategy to deal with foreclosure in Weinan?
China does not have a broad personal bankruptcy regime like some countries. Other remedies, such as debt restructuring or negotiation, are typically pursued instead of bankruptcy.
